📜  riprendere un programma stoppato su emacs (1)

📅  最后修改于: 2023-12-03 15:19:49.787000             🧑  作者: Mango

如何在emacs中恢复停止的程序

当你在emacs中运行一个程序,有时候由于各种原因可能需要将程序停止。不过,在emacs中停止了程序后,通常情况下你可以很容易地将它恢复,并继续运行它。下面是一些简单的步骤,帮助你在emacs中恢复停止的程序。

1. 查看emacs缓冲区

当你停止了程序后,emacs会在缓冲区中提示你该程序已经停止。你可以通过查看缓冲区来查看程序的状态。如果你看到类似于下面的提示:

Program has stopped (signal SIGINT).

这意味着程序已经停止。

2. 重新启动程序

要重新启动程序,请将光标移动到缓冲区中的提示信息上,并按下 C-c C-r。这将重新启动你停止的程序,并继续运行它。

3. 使用M-x命令重新运行程序

如果使用 C-c C-r 不能够重新运行程序,你可以尝试使用 M-x 命令重新运行程序。按下 M-x 进入命令模式。然后输入 re-run-program 命令。最后按下 Enter 键来重新运行该程序。

4. 重置程序

如果你试图重置程序,以便重新开始运行,你可以按下 C-c C-k。这将杀死与程序相关的进程,并且清除与程序相关的全部信息。然后你可以按照程序的常规流程重新开始运行程序。

5. 总结

以上是在emacs中恢复停止的程序的几种方法。如果你在使用emacs时遇到了类似的问题,请记住这些方法,它们将帮助你快速、轻松地重新启动程序。